The Clovis yorkshire terrier kaufen Terrier is one of the most compact breeds of dogs, weighing 5 to 7 pounds and standing 7-9 inches tall at the shoulder. They have a distinctive silky coat that is usually blue and tan. However, they could also be black and gold, tan and gold or white and Tan. Yorkies are a great option for allergy sufferers because of their non-shedding coat.
Because of their size, Yorkies can fit into almost any living space, including apartments. However, they prefer to have regular walks and romps in a yard that is fenced. This helps them burn off excess energy, and keep them mentally sharp. Exercise
Because of their Terrier heritage, Yorkies have a lot of energy packed into their tiny bodies. They require regular exercise to release their excess energy and keep them engaged and sated. This can be accomplished through short walks and interactive play sessions and mental stimulation activities such as puzzle toys. Promoting socialization with other dogs and people is also essential for this breed's behavior development. This reduces anxiety and stress and improves sleep quality.
It is essential to keep your Yorkie’s teeth and gums healthy. Brushing their teeth daily using a safe dog toothpaste will help to prevent tooth decay and other dental issues. Regular chewing of appropriate toys and bones will also aid in removing plaque from their teeth and gums.
As small dogs, Yorkies are prone to many health issues including cataracts, tracheal collapse Legg-Perthes' disease, and digestive issues. A well-trained dog, a balanced diet, and routine veterinary wellness visits will help to reduce the risk of suffering from these ailments.

This breed requires a balanced and nutritious diet designed specifically for small breeds. They are typically fed twice daily with a high-quality commercial diet specifically designed specifically for their size. It is essential that these meals are provided at the same time every day to avoid any digestive issues. A healthy diet can help maintain their small, brittle teeth. Brushing their teeth daily using a toothbrush for the fingertip or a doodad that fits over their index finger will prevent plaque and tartar buildup, which can cause gum disease, bone loss in the jaw, and even tooth loss.

Maintaining your Yorkie's dental health is among the most important tips to follow. They are at risk of dental decay, gum disease and even loss of adult teeth if their dental health is not maintained. Regular dental care includes daily brushing with a canine or fingertip brush and dog-specific toothpaste such as the Arm & Hammer for Pets Complete Care Dental Kit. It is recommended to provide your dog with daily dental chews and to plan regular dental examinations with your vet.
